Gallbladder cancer and cholangiocarcinoma are different types of biliary tract cancer. They affect the same system in the body and cause similar symptoms, but they may require different treatments.

Researchers at Karolinska Institutet and Karolinska University Hospital have identified biomarkers in the blood that can be used to distinguish gallbladder cancer from inflammation of the gallbladder.
